> > Now it brings up the screen when it is triying to boot the
> > client and writes the following message
> > CLIENT MAC ADDR l:00 04 75 FE 11 F5
> > CLIENT IP: 10.1.1.226  MASK 255.10.0.0 DHCP IP:10.1.1.220
> > GATEWAY IP: 10.0.0.1
> > PXE-E32: TFTP open timeout
> > TFTP......................
> 
> So check if your tftp server is running. (netstat -l -n -p | grep 69)

I had that exact issue last night.  It was a configuration problem
(obviously).  Start with you nics, make sure they are active and the
expected ip address is with the correct mac address and eth device
(ifconfig).  Check your dhcpd.conf file and make sure it references the
correct ip address.

I think my issue was the nic and the device was screwed up.
